Direct Listings: A Primer by Andy Altahawi

Traditional initial public offerings (IPOs) often necessitate a lengthy and pricey process of working with underwriters, regulatory filings, and roadshows. In recent years, a new alternative has emerged: direct listings. Direct listings allow companies to go public without involving standard underwriters or issuing new shares. Instead, existing shareholders can directly list their shares on a stock exchange.

  • A key benefit of direct listings is that they can be faster and cheaper than traditional IPOs. This makes them an attractive option for companies looking to go public without incurring significant costs.
  • However, direct listings also offer certain challenges. Companies considering a direct listing must meticulously evaluate their needs and ensure they have the necessary resources and expertise to navigate the process successfully.

Direct listings are becoming increasingly common as companies seek greater control over their capital-raising processes. While they may not be suitable for all companies, direct listings offer a compelling alternative to traditional IPOs, particularly for those with a strong existing shareholder base and a clear understanding of the risks and rewards involved.
